Genus
Cedrus is a genus of coniferous trees in the plant family Pinaceae. They are native to the mountains of the western Himalayas and the Mediterranean region, occurring at altitudes of 1,500–3,200m in the Himalayas and 1,000–2,200m in the Mediterranean. These large evergreen trees have needle-like leaves arranged spirally on young shoots, and in whorls on short spur-like side-shoots; ovoid cones break up to release the seeds while still attached to the tree.
Details
Hand grafted and propagated at Lime Cross Nursery, Cedrus deodara ‘Feelin Blue’ - Topworked is a bright blue colour providing an injection of colour to any garden setting and its irregular form fits nicely into any woodland garden.
This is a miniature version of the original. These small conifers are grafted onto stems to enhance the aesthetics of their shape and play on the plants natural features.
Soil Type: Normal, heavy clay, light sandy, chalk, loam.
Aspect: Full sun.
Foliage Type: Evergreen.
Foliage Colour: Green - blue needles.
Pot Size: 3 litre and 10 Litre.
Ultimate Height: 4m.
Ultimate Spread: 4m.
Growth Rate: 20 - 50 years.
Special Attributes: Makes a great accent plant for a rock garden.
